That might be a little overkill for the 789 tbh. I would suggest under 1000 if your other gear isn’t at the level that a dac above 2.5k is.
The RME ADI 2 dac is a great option and stacks nicely with the 789. Sounds great and lots of features.
The GUNGNIR multibit is a nice multibit dac in that price range as well
If you really want that super level of performance, the iFi Pro iDSD sounds excellent and has some very interesting features.
I also thought the chord qutest is definitely good, but lacking too many features for me to recommend tbh.
The Holo Audio Spring v2 Level 2 is also a really nice sounding r2r.
There are higher up dacs I believe sound excellent, but they’re at a level that you would only notice a difference with a 100,000 system
Edit: I don’t really think you would need 2 dacs, but there really isn’t a definitive answer if Delta sigma or r2r is “better” since it’s all about sound. I feel that r2r and multibit dacs are usually more colored because of the way they are implemented. But then again something like the iFi also has its own unique sound signature, so if you have the chance, perhaps try some of these out (or buy somewhere that has free returns), see what you like, and stick with it. The RME and iFi (and even the Holo dac I think) have lots of options like filters, buffers, and eq and dsp, so you could always tune a sound to your liking
